O Rings

Nitrile O Rings
Get Latest Price
Nitrile butadiene rubber (NBR) is a family of unsaturated copolymers of 2-propenenitrile and various butadienemonomers (1,2-butadiene and 1,3-butadiene).The properties vary depending on the ACN content which ranges between 18% and 50%.
The more nitrile within the polymer, the higher the resistance to oils but the lower the flexibility of the material.NBR has the ability to withstand a range of temperatures from -30 °C to +135 °C.
Applications:
It is used in the automotive and aeronautical industry to make fuel and oil handling hoses, seals, and grommets. It is also used to create moulded goods, adhesives and sealants.

EPDM O Rings
Get Latest Price
The main properties of EPDM are its outstanding heat, ozone and weather resistance. The resistance to polar substances and steam are also good. It has excellent electrical insulating properties.EPDM has the ability to withstand a range of temperatures from -50 °C to +120 °C.
Applications:
The aerospace industry uses EPR o-rings in hydraulic pumps.

Silicon O Rings
Get Latest Price
Silicon O Ring is generally non-reactive, stable, and resistant to extreme environments and temperatures while still maintaining its useful properties. The material is also very sensitive to fatigue from cyclic loading. It is a highly inert material and does not react with most chemicals.
Silicone has the ability to withstand a range of temperatures from -60 °C to +200 °C.
Applications:
High temperature fuel injection ports can use silicone o-rings.

O Ring Cord
Get Latest Price
O-Ring Cord is a continuous extruded cord used to fabricate custom O-rings where standard sizes are not suitable.
O-ring Cord is supplied by the metre to any length and is made from the following compounds: Nitrile, Viton, EPDM, Silicone and Neoprene. Other compounds are also available if required.
The O-rings' temperature range is determined by the base elastomer used.

Rubber O Rings
Get Latest Price
O-rings are one of the most common seals used in machine design because they are inexpensive, easy to make, reliable, and have simple mounting requirements.
Applications:
The O-ring may be used in static applications or in dynamic applications where there is relative motion between the parts and the O-ring. Dynamic examples include rotating pump shafts and hydraulic cylinder pistons.

O Ring Seal
Get Latest Price

Properties:
O-rings function as compact and reliable sealing devices by absorbing the tolerance stack-up between closely mated surfaces in both dynamic (moving) and static (stationary) applications.
The o-ring seals by blocking any potential leak path of a fluid (gas or liquid) between two closely spaced surfaces. The o-ring is generally installed in a machined groove in one of the surfaces to be sealed. As the two surfaces are brought together, forming a gland, they squeeze the cross section of the o-ring.
The common materials of O Ring Seal(Mechanical Seals) include: Fluoroelastomer (FKM), perfluoro rubber (FFKM), nitrile rubber (NBR), Viton coated PTFE double, double PTFE coated Fluoroelastomer, flexible graphite
Temp Range: -20°C to 200°C

Quad Rings
Get Latest Price
Quad rings can be used both static and dynamic sealing applications. The four-lobed design provides twice the sealing of a standard O-ring, but requires less squeeze to maintain an effective seal. This reduction in squeeze means less friction and improved seal life, and because parting lines are between the lobes, away from the sealing surface.
Applications:
Normally used in applications where pressure is 2500 PSI or higher.

Dynamic Seal
Get Latest Price
Dynamic seal retains or separates fluids, also keeps out contaminants, and contains pressure. It creates a barrier between moving and stationary surfaces.Dynamic seals are either contact or clearance. Contact seals bear against the mating surface under positive pressure. Clearance seals operate with positive clearance, therefore no rubbing contac.

Radial Seals
Get Latest Price
Radial oil seals are designed for sealing shafts and spindles. Providing long-lasting sealing efficiency, they consist of a rubber sealing lip, metal case and a spiralled tensioning spring. Available with or without external dust lip, they are self-retained in an open groove to ISO 6194 and DIN 3760.
Temp Range: -40°C 200°C
Applications:
Versions come without the spring for grease applications, for use as a scraper or for helical movement.
